Chinese Social Network Renren Buys Video Sharing Site 56.com For $80 Million

56-comChinese social network Renren has purchased China-based video and photo sharing site 56.com.The deal size is around $80 million, according to a release.Founded in 2005, 56.com is a Chinese video sharing site where users can upload, view and share videos, similar to YouTube. The majority of the videos on the site are user-generated, consisting of content mix from performing artists, amateur groups, and video enthusiasts.
